Neighborhood Overview

Pineriver Paintball Games is situated just outside the small city of St. Louis, Michigan, nestled within a rural landscape characterized by woodlands and open fields. The primary access route is Pine River Road, a county road that branches off from more significant state highways. For those traveling from further afield, the nearest major metropolitan area is Saginaw, approximately an hour's drive to the southeast. Key access arteries include M-46 and US-127, which connect the region to larger cities and transportation networks. Driving is the most practical method of arrival, with ample on-site parking provided for teams and visitors. There is no public transportation directly serving the venue. Visitors arriving by air will typically use MBS International Airport (MBS) near Saginaw, which is about a 45-minute to an hour's drive away. Planning your arrival time is crucial, especially on busy event days or weekends, to avoid any delays and ensure you’re ready for your scheduled game or check-in. Aim to arrive at least 30-45 minutes prior to your start time to account for parking, gear up, and safety briefings.

Weather & Seasons

❄️

Winter

Michigan winters can be harsh. Temperatures often hover around freezing or below, with snow and ice common. Play is unlikely unless conditions are exceptionally mild and dry, and the venue remains open. If visiting during this period, heavy insulated gear, thermal layers, and waterproof outerwear are essential. Outdoor activities are generally limited.

🌱

Spring & early summer

Expect mild to warm temperatures, with increasing chances of rain as spring progresses. Early mornings can still be cool, requiring players to dress in layers. Protective gear and waterproof boots are advisable, especially for playing in potentially muddy fields. Daylight hours are increasing, allowing for longer game sessions.

☀️

Mid-summer

This is typically the warmest period, with temperatures often in the high 70s to 80s Fahrenheit, sometimes reaching into the 90s. High humidity is common, making hydration critical. Light, breathable clothing underneath protective gear is recommended, along with sun protection. Plan for longer play days as daylight is at its peak.

🍂

Fall season

Temperatures begin to cool, creating ideal conditions for paintball with crisp air and comfortable levels of exertion. Daytime highs are usually pleasant, but evenings can get chilly. Layers are highly recommended, as are durable pants and long sleeves. The changing leaves offer a scenic environment, but shorter daylight hours mean games may conclude earlier.

📅

Rain & snow

The venue typically operates rain or shine, but extreme weather can lead to cancellations; always check ahead. Rain can make fields muddy and visibility challenging, requiring players to wear waterproof gear and sturdy footwear. Snowfall usually halts outdoor play unless conditions are specifically managed. Always have a backup plan for indoor dining or activities if weather severely impacts outdoor plans.
